Tonight’s Preview: Demons Looking To Keep Creators’ Cup In Six Nations

The 2014 Canadian Lacrosse League season will come to a conclusion on Friday night when the regular season champion Ohsweken Demons play host to the Niagara Lock Monsters. With the two clubs on top of the CLax standing the entire regular season, this showdown seemed destined-to-happen for weeks. The prize for the winner: the Creators’ Cup.

The 2014 Canadian Lacrosse League season came to a conclusion last week with the top four teams shuffling for final playoff position. The red-hot Barrie Blizzard (4-4) were the big movers of the final weeks, winning four-in-a-row to earn the third seed in the quest for the Creators’ Cup. Demons, Lock Monsters Clash Opens CLax Week 5

Week 5 in the Canadian Lacrosse League opens with what could be the biggest matchup of the season. League-leading Ohsweken Demons (4-0) are set to host Niagara Lock Monsters (4-1) is a clash that could go a long way in deciding who comes out on top of the CLax standings at the end of the season.
